if you don't want security, just install that driver that worked just not the config app. it will work fine without config if there's no security settings you want to set.

anyway the working CE4 driver:
http://download.eagletec.com/ET-CWB1000/ET-CWB1000PocketCE4.exe

try it. it runs FINE on a simpad with ce.net 4.1, and with a prism2 noname pcmcia card

update.. i'm using this very same driver (http://download.eagletec.com/ET-CWB1000/ET-CWB1000PocketCE4.exe)

it works fine on ce.net 4.2 too! i tried the senao one for CE4 but it didn't want to work

oh and i use the built-in config app, not the driver's app.
